What is a Pet Care Trust?

A pet care trust is a legally binding document that defines your wishes for the continued care of your pets should something happen to you.

Our pet care trust is written by an attorney to be valid in the 46 states that recognize pet care trusts.

What will happen to your pet if there is no legal trust to carry out your wishes?

  • In other legal documents, such as a will or family trust, pets are treated as property and can be disposed of with no recourse.
  • Statistics show that hundreds of thousands of pets who are left with no pet care trust are sent to shelters, where they may be killed.

How does a pet care trust protect the future of your pet(s)?

  • Pets are the beneficiaries in a pet care trust. 
  • You state your wishes, ensuring your pets are cared for as you have.
  • Details such as diets, medications and your chosen vet can be included.
  • You provide money to care for your pets through something as simple as a small life insurance policy or a portion of your estate.
  • You have the option to provide a trustee, to oversee the finances and care of your pets.
  • You designate a caregiver who will provide care for your pets.

Our pet care trust is recognized in 46 States and DC. Pet care trusts are not recognized as legal documents in Louisiana, Kentucky, Minnesota, Mississippi.

"But my family will take my pets ... "

So many people have told us they expect family members to take in their beloved pets if something happens. Yet many animals arrive at shelters because family members can't take them in. Consider the future of your pets. Have a conversation with your family rather than just assume. Many families already have pets that would not accept new pets into the home.
